Topik:
 

Apa Itu Oracle?

Oleh: Hobon.id (23/10/2025)
Apa Itu Oracle?Dalam dunia manajemen data modern, hanya sedikit nama yang memiliki pengaruh dan warisan sebesar Oracle. Selama beberapa dekade, Oracle telah menjadi landasan komputasi perusahaan, menawarkan sistem database yang tangguh, skalabel, dan sangat aman. Dari perusahaan multinasional hingga lembaga pemerintah, Oracle Database identik dengan keandalan dan kinerja dalam mengelola data dalam jumlah besar.

Tapi apa sebenarnya Oracle itu? Apa bedanya dengan database lain seperti MySQL atau PostgreSQL? Dan mengapa Oracle tetap menjadi pilihan utama untuk aplikasi penting selama lebih dari 40 tahun? Di sini, kami akan membahas Oracle secara mendalam, menguraikan asal-usul, arsitektur, fitur, dan relevansinya di dunia berbasis data yang berkembang pesat saat ini.
Advertisement:

Apa itu Oracle Database?


Oracle Database, sering disebut Oracle saja, adalah sistem manajemen database relasional (RDBMS) yang dikembangkan oleh Oracle Corporation. Sistem ini dirancang untuk menyimpan, mengelola, dan mengambil data dalam jumlah besar secara efisien dan aman.

Yang membedakan Oracle adalah desainnya yang berkelas enterprise. Sistem ini dirancang untuk menangani beban kerja berkinerja tinggi, lingkungan multi-pengguna, dan sistem mission-critical yang membutuhkan waktu aktif yang konstan dan keamanan yang tangguh. Baik untuk sistem perbankan, platform ERP, maupun aplikasi e-commerce skala besar, Oracle Database berfungsi sebagai tulang punggung infrastruktur data bagi ribuan organisasi di seluruh dunia.

Pada intinya, Oracle menggunakan Structured Query Language (SQL) untuk mengelola dan memanipulasi data relasional. Namun, Oracle juga telah berevolusi untuk mendukung fitur object-relational, dokumen JSON, dan bahkan tabel blockchain, yang mencerminkan kemampuan adaptasinya terhadap kebutuhan data modern.


Sejarah Singkat Oracle


Kisah Oracle dimulai pada tahun 1977, ketika Larry Ellison, bersama Bob Miner dan Ed Oates, mendirikan Software Development Laboratories (SDL). Terinspirasi oleh makalah penelitian dari IBM yang menjelaskan model database relasional, mereka mulai membangun versi komersialnya.

Pada tahun 1979, perusahaan telah merilis Oracle V2, database relasional berbasis SQL pertama yang tersedia secara komersial. Ini merupakan pencapaian yang luar biasa, yang meletakkan fondasi bagi dominasi Oracle di pasar database.

Sepanjang tahun 1980-an dan 1990-an, Oracle terus berinovasi, memperkenalkan fitur-fitur seperti komputasi klien-server, pemrograman PL/SQL, dan replikasi data. Perusahaan ini berganti nama menjadi Oracle Corporation, dan produk unggulannya menjadi standar industri untuk database perusahaan.

Saat ini, Oracle bukan sekadar vendor database, tetapi juga pusat teknologi global yang menawarkan layanan cloud, perangkat lunak perusahaan, dan sistem perangkat keras — meskipun database-nya tetap menjadi inti identitasnya.


Cara Kerja Oracle Database


Oracle mengikuti model relasional, yang berarti data disusun ke dalam tabel, dengan hubungan yang didefinisikan di antara tabel-tabel tersebut menggunakan primary key dan foreign key. Struktur ini memungkinkan konsistensi, akurasi, dan integritas dalam mengelola data yang saling terhubung.

Database beroperasi pada arsitektur multi-tier yang biasanya mencakup:

Client tier, tempat aplikasi atau pengguna mengirimkan permintaan.

Application tier, yang memproses logika bisnis.

Database tier, tempat Oracle menyimpan dan mengelola data.

Di dalam database itu sendiri, Oracle menggunakan sistem tablespace, yaitu struktur penyimpanan logis yang mengelola bagaimana data disimpan secara fisik di disk. Hal ini memungkinkan alokasi ruang yang efisien dan optimalisasi kinerja.

Ketika pengguna mengirimkan kueri, mesin SQL Oracle akan mengurai dan mengoptimalkannya yang menentukan cara paling efisien untuk mengakses data yang diminta. Pengoptimal kueri canggihnya adalah salah satu yang tercanggih di industri sehingga memastikan bahwa kueri yang kompleks pun berjalan secara efisien.

Untuk konkurensi, Oracle menggunakan Multi-Version Concurrency Control (MVCC), yang memungkinkan banyak pengguna untuk membaca dan menulis data secara bersamaan tanpa konflik. Dikombinasikan dengan sistem manajemen transaksi yang canggih, Oracle memastikan kepatuhan ACID — menjamin keakuratan data, bahkan saat menghadapi kegagalan atau pembaruan bersamaan.


Fitur Utama Oracle Database


Oracle telah lama menjadi yang terdepan dalam inovasi database sehingga menawarkan serangkaian fitur lengkap yang mendukung beban kerja tradisional maupun modern, seperti:

1. Skalabilitas dan Performa


Oracle dirancang untuk menangani beban kerja yang sangat besar dengan latensi minimal. Oracle mendukung penskalaan horizontal dan vertikal, yang berarti Oracle dapat berkembang dengan lancar di seluruh server atau dalam satu mesin seiring pertumbuhan data.

2. Keamanan Tingkat Lanjut


Perlindungan data adalah salah satu pilar terkuat Oracle. Oracle Database mencakup enkripsi data (TDE), peran dan hak istimewa pengguna, penyembunyian data, dan alat audit untuk mencegah akses tidak sah. Oracle Database juga mematuhi standar internasional untuk privasi dan perlindungan data.

3. Ketersediaan yang Tinggi dan Recovery


Dengan Real Application Clusters (RAC), Oracle memungkinkan beberapa server untuk mengakses satu database sehingga menyediakan redundansi dan penyeimbangan beban. Fitur Data Guard-nya memastikan pemulihan bencana dengan menjaga database siaga yang tersinkronisasi yang dapat mengambil alih secara instan jika terjadi kegagalan.


4. Pemrograman PL/SQL


Oracle memperkenalkan PL/SQL (Procedural Language/SQL), sebuah ekstensi SQL yang memungkinkan logika prosedural dalam database. Hal ini memungkinkan developer untuk menulis logika bisnis yang kompleks langsung ke dalam lapisan database, sehingga meningkatkan efisiensi dan kemudahan pemeliharaan.

5. Dukungan Data Multi-Model


Oracle tidak terbatas pada data relasional. Oracle mendukung model data JSON, XML, grafik, spasial, dan blockchain, sehingga cocok untuk aplikasi modern yang menggabungkan data terstruktur dan tidak terstruktur.

6. Integrasi Cloud


Oracle telah sepenuhnya merangkul komputasi awan. Oracle Autonomous Database andalannya pada Oracle Cloud Infrastructure (OCI) menggunakan pembelajaran mesin untuk mengotomatiskan tugas-tugas seperti penyetelan kinerja, patching, dan keamanan sehingga mengurangi beban administratif dan kesalahan manusia.


Edisi Oracle Database


Oracle menawarkan berbagai edisi database-nya untuk memenuhi berbagai kasus penggunaan dan anggaran, seperti:

Oracle Database Express Edition (XE): Versi gratis dan ringan yang cocok untuk pembelajaran atau aplikasi skala kecil.

Edisi Standar: Dirancang untuk bisnis menengah, menawarkan fitur-fitur penting database.

Edisi Enterprise: Versi berfitur lengkap dengan kemampuan keamanan, skalabilitas, dan analitik tingkat lanjut — ideal untuk perusahaan besar.

Autonomous Database: Versi berbasis cloud yang mengotomatiskan pemeliharaan, optimasi kinerja, dan patching.

Pendekatan berjenjang ini memastikan bahwa organisasi dari semua skala dapat memanfaatkan teknologi Oracle secara efektif.


Oracle versus Database Lain


Oracle seringkali bersaing ketat dengan para pesaing seperti MySQL, PostgreSQL, Microsoft SQL Server, dan MongoDB. Meskipun sistem open source seperti PostgreSQL atau MySQL menarik bagi developer karena fleksibilitas dan biayanya, Oracle seringkali lebih disukai oleh perusahaan karena ketangguhan, dukungan, dan kedalaman fiturnya.

Dibandingkan dengan PostgreSQL, Oracle menyediakan alat yang lebih komprehensif untuk replikasi, pengelompokan, dan keamanan perusahaan. Dibandingkan dengan SQL Server, Oracle menawarkan kompatibilitas dan skalabilitas lintas platform yang lebih baik.

Namun, biaya lisensi Oracle bisa sangat signifikan, sehingga kurang terjangkau bagi perusahaan rintisan atau usaha kecil. Meskipun demikian, keandalan dan dukungan tingkat perusahaannya seringkali membenarkan investasi tersebut bagi organisasi yang mengelola sistem-sistem penting.


Keunggulan Menggunakan Oracle


Ada beberapa alasan mengapa Oracle tetap menjadi pemimpin dalam manajemen data perusahaan. Stabilitas dan rekam jejaknya yang terbukti menjadikannya pilihan tepercaya bagi organisasi yang tidak mampu menanggung waktu henti.

Kinerja Oracle yang tinggi memungkinkannya menangani kueri kompleks dan kumpulan data yang sangat besar secara efisien, sementara fitur keamanannya memberikan ketenangan pikiran di berbagai industri seperti keuangan, layanan kesehatan, dan pemerintahan.

Kompatibilitas lintas platformnya berarti Oracle dapat berjalan di berbagai sistem operasi, termasuk Windows, Linux, dan UNIX. Lebih lanjut, ekosistem dukungan Oracle — termasuk pelatihan profesional, sertifikasi, dan forum komunitas global — memastikan nilai jangka panjang bagi penggunanya.


Contoh Penggunaan Umum Oracle


Oracle digunakan di hampir setiap industri yang bergantung pada data terstruktur. Di bidang perbankan dan keuangan, Oracle menangani transaksi bervolume tinggi dan memastikan akurasi data di berbagai cabang. Perusahaan telekomunikasi menggunakan Oracle untuk mengelola data pelanggan dan sistem penagihan secara efisien.

Di bidang kesehatan, Oracle menyediakan penyimpanan data yang aman dan analitik untuk rekam medis pasien. Peritel dan platform e-commerce menggunakan Oracle untuk mengelola inventaris produk, analisis perilaku pelanggan, dan pemrosesan pembayaran.

Dengan maraknya komputasi awan, Autonomous Database Oracle juga telah menjadi solusi andalan bagi bisnis modern yang menginginkan otomatisasi, skalabilitas, dan manajemen manual minimal.


Masa Depan Oracle


Oracle terus berkembang seiring dengan perubahan lanskap teknologi. Fokusnya pada komputasi otonom, optimasi berbasis AI, dan kompatibilitas multi-cloud memastikan Oracle tetap relevan di era otomatisasi dan big data.

Perusahaan ini berinvestasi besar-besaran di Oracle Cloud Infrastructure (OCI) sehingga memposisikan dirinya sebagai pesaing langsung AWS, Google Cloud, dan Microsoft Azure. Strategi cloud-first ini menandakan komitmen Oracle terhadap inovasi dan aksesibilitas bagi perusahaan-perusahaan di masa depan.

Seiring pertumbuhan data yang eksponensial, kemampuan Oracle untuk beradaptasi dengan lingkungan data hybrid dan multi-model memposisikannya untuk tetap menjadi kekuatan dominan dalam manajemen data perusahaan selama beberapa dekade mendatang.
Advertisement:
Jadi, Oracle Database lebih dari sekadar database relasional — ini adalah platform lengkap yang siap pakai untuk perusahaan dalam manajemen data, analitik, dan keamanan. Dengan inovasi selama puluhan tahun, Oracle telah membuktikan dirinya sebagai solusi yang andal bagi organisasi yang menangani operasi penting. Kombinasi skalabilitas, keandalan, kinerja, dan otomatisasi mutakhirnya terus menetapkan standar industri. Baik diterapkan di lokasi maupun di cloud, Oracle tetap menjadi standar emas untuk keunggulan database. Bagi bisnis yang mencari integritas data tak tertandingi, fungsionalitas canggih, dan dukungan global, Oracle Database adalah — dan akan terus menjadi — salah satu teknologi paling tepercaya di dunia.
Artikel Terkait: